A Pair Of Antique Metal Spice Boxes
A most unusual pair of black painted metal spice boxes with hinged lids and a porcelain knob style handle. Each one after the style of of a knife box, one marked MACE and the other marked C PEPPER. We believe these are late 18th or very early 19th century and are in good condition for their age.
22.5cms at highest point.
18cms in width
16cms depth.
